Default REC - Byerly's Wild Rice Soup

Everyone who's tried this has loved it. Byerly's is a Twin Cities,
upper crust supermarket. They serve this soup at thier soup and salad
bar, and it's available, frozen, in a lot of area stores. Homemade is
still the best.

* Exported from MasterCook *

Byerly's Wild Rice Soup

Recipe By :Byerly's
Serving Size : 6 Preparation Time :0:00
Categories : Soups

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method
-------- ------------ --------------------------------
6 tablespoons butter
1 tablespoon minced onion
1/2 cup flour
3 1/2 cups chicken broth
2 cups cooked wild rice -- (1/2 cup raw)
1/2 cup carrots -- finely grated
1/3 cup minced ham
3 tablespoons slivered almonds -- chopped
1/2 teaspoon salt
8 ounces half and half
2 tablespoons dry sherry -- optional

In large saucepan, melt butter; satué onion until tender. Blend in
flour; gradually add broth. Cook, stirring constantly, until mixture
comes to a boil; boil and stir 1 minute. Stir in rice, carrots, ham,
almonds and salt; simmer about 5 minutes. Blend in half-and-half and
sherry; heat to serving temperature.

Garnish with snipped parsley or chives.

Cuisine:
"American - Midwest"
Yield:
"6 cups"
